    About

    The Lower Gypsy-East Chimney climbing area offers a moderate climbing experience, with routes that can be completed in approximately 5 hours. Climbers can expect to find a variety of challenges at an elevation of 5688 feet. The area is accessible year-round, from January through December, and provides parking and allows pets, making it a convenient option for those with companions. The moderate difficulty level suggests that climbers should have some experience and skill to navigate the routes safely.
